ICARUS FESTIVAL FOR DIALOGUE BETWEEN CULTURES
This Festival is an annual venue organized by all municipalities of Ikaria, (an island of Greece)
The full name of the Festival is "Icarus Festival for Dialogue between Cultures" and its purpose is to
host performances by artists or groups whose music is a product of multicultural participation or inspiration.
The festival takes place every summer on the Greek island of Ikaria in the East Aegean Sea. 2010 is the fifth year of our activity.

ICARUS FESTIVAL FOR DIALOGUE BETWEEN CULTURES 2010 Luna Piena is a musical journey between the Mediterranean one and the Atlantic proposed by a very original and trio. The trio is formed by Massimo Cusato, Margarida Guerreiro and Peppe Platani who will be replaced in Ikaria by Gege Albanese.
Massimo Cusato is a percussionist and drummer of extreme musical flexibility formed under the guidance of master percussionists Horacio Hernandez, Changuito and Arnaldo Vacca.
From 1995 to 1998 Massimo toured throughout Europe with Italian recording artist Eugenio Bennato, while he was already involved with his own ethnic music band Quartaumentata.

Thursday 22nd July 2010 |
ICARUS FESTIVAL FOR DIALOGUE BETWEEN CULTURES 2010 "To Tama" (Evagoras' Vow)
Georges Corraface as Evagoras.
Other leading roles : Valeria Golino, Elias Aletras, Yannis Voglis, Popi Avraam, Nana Georgiou, Stephania Pantzi.
Directed by : Andreas Pantzis.
Produced by : Stephania Film Productions Ltd.
Distributed by : Greek Film Center.
Date : 2000
Awards : Cologne Mediterranean Film Festival (Best Actor : Georges Corraface, Jury Prize : Andreas Pantzis) - Thessaloniki Film Festival (Best Actor : Georges Corraface, Fipresci Prize - Special Mention : Andreas Pantzis) - Cairo International Film Festival (Golden Pyramid : Andreas Pantzis).
